In the context of joint account funded contracts in Missouri, the bank is required to pay the seller within 15 days of certification. This regulation ensures that the financial transactions related to funeral services are conducted in a timely manner, allowing the funeral service provider to receive payment without unnecessary delays. The certification process serves as an official confirmation that the necessary conditions have been met for the release of funds from the jointly held account. Thus, the 15-day timeframe balances the need for processing time with the urgency of the seller receiving payment for services rendered.
